T20 World Cup 2024: Curtly Ambrose believes two things will guide West Indies to glory

Rovman Powell will lead the West Indies in the upcoming ICC event

Legendary fast-bowler Curtly Ambrose bagged 405 wickets in Test cricket. — AFP

Legendary fast-bowler Curtly Ambrose has backed West Indies to win the upcoming T20 World Cup 2024 saying they have enough talent to become the first team to win the mega event three times.

Having already clinched the World Cup in 2014 and 2016, the West Indies will have a great chance of adding one more trophy to their trophy cabinet as the tournament will be played on their home turf.

In the last two World Cups, the West Indies couldn’t enter the knockout stages but this will be their best chance as they have been in good form and also have series wins against India, South Africa and India in the last 14 matches at home.

Speaking at the launch of the Nassau County International Cricket Stadium in New York earlier this week, Ambrose claimed that the West Indies have a very good team that can win the tournament by playing consistent and smart cricket.

"We have a very, very good team. As we speak they [West Indies players] are in Antigua at a camp preparing themselves for the start of the T20 World Cup which is a couple of weeks away,” Ambrose said as quoted by the ICC.

"I believe once the guys start playing consistent cricket and smart cricket, I believe we can take the trophy. It is not going to be easy, but we are one of only two nations to have won it twice so we are going to try and make it three. And no other nation has ever won it on home soil, so all that is motivation for the guys to do well and I am hoping they can do it."

The West Indies are in Group C alongside New Zealand, Afghanistan, Papua New Guinea and Uganda. Ambrose said that he will be rooting for his side to win the championship.

 "I admire a lot of cricketers [at the T20 World Cup] and I am looking forward to them doing well. As a proud Antiguan and being from the West Indies, I want the West Indies to win,” he added.

“It is not going to be easy because in T20 cricket every team has an equal chance of beating any other team and that is just the nature of T20 cricket. It is going to be exciting, but I am going to be rooting for the West Indies."
